英语翻译
The nuclear protein NIPP1 (nuclear inhibitor of pro-
tein Ser/Thr phosphatase-1) interacts with the splicing
factors SAP155 and CDC5L and is involved in a late step
of spliceosome assembly.In addition,NIPP1 is an inter-
actor of protein phosphatase-1 and a COOH-terminal
NIPP1 fragment displays an RNase E like endoribo-
nuclease activity.A yeast two-hybrid screening resulted
in the identification of the Polycomb group protein EED
(embryonic ectoderm development),an established
transcriptional repressor,as a novel NIPP1 interactor.
NIPP1 only interacted with full-length EED,whereas
two EED interaction domains were mapped to the cen-
tral and COOH-terminal thirds of NIPP1.The NIPP1-
EED interaction was potentiated by the binding of (d)G-
rich nucleic acids to the central domain of NIPP1.
Nucleic acids also decreased the potency of NIPP1 as an
inhibitor of PP1,but they did not prevent the formation
of a ternary NIPP1 EED PP1 complex.EED had no effect
on the function of NIPP1 as a splicing factor or as an
endoribonuclease.However,similar to EED,NIPP1
acted as a transcriptional repressor of targeted genes
and this NIPP1 effect was mediated by the EED interac-
tion domain.Also,the histone deacetylase 2 was present
in a complex with NIPP1.Our data are in accordance
with a role for NIPP1 as a DNA-targeting protein for
EED and associated chromatin-modifying enzymes.

核蛋白NIPP1(蛋白丝氨酸/苏氨酸磷酸酶1的核抑制剂)可与剪接因子SAP155和CDC5L相互作用,并参与剪接体的组装的最后一步。此外,NIPP1是一种能与蛋白磷酸酶1互作的蛋白,它的羧基端(COOH-端)端片断有 RNase E类似的内切核糖核酸酶活性。Polycomb类蛋白EED(胚胎外胚层发育),是已知的一种转录阻遏物,被认为是一个新的NIPP1互作蛋白,对其进行酵母双杂交筛选实验。结果表明:NIPP1只能与全长的EED相互作用,而两个EED互作结构域被定位在NIPP1蛋白的中间及碳端的1/3蛋白长度区。 NIPP1-EED 互作可通过结合富含 (d)G的核酸到 NIPP1蛋白的中央而加强。
核酸可以降低NIPP1作为一个PP1抑制剂的效力,但是它不能阻止NIPP1-EED-PP1 三聚复合体的形成。 NIPP1 作为一个剪接因子或是一个内切核糖核酸酶时,EED对其没有任何的影响。但是,类似于EED,NIPP1作为一个靶基因的转录阻遏物时, NIPP1 效应是需要EED互作结构域介导的。此外,组蛋白去乙酰化酶2存在于这个NIPP1复合体。我们的数据和 NIPP1 是一种作用EED及相关的染色质修饰酶的DNA靶向蛋白是一致的。
